Q1: At what age can a child securely use a bunk bed?

A1: Generally, children aged 6 and older are thought about safe to utilize the upper bunk due to the height and stability elements included.

Q2: Can I place a bunk bed near a window?

A2: It is a good idea to avoid putting a bunk bed near windows to decrease the risk of falling or injuries.

Q3: Are bunk beds safe for more youthful kids?

A3: While some modern bunk beds include security features accommodating more youthful children, it is typically advised to wait until they are older, usually over 6 years.

Q4: What is the common weight limit for leading bunks?

A4: Weight limits vary by design but generally range from 150 to 250 pounds. Always describe the producer's specifications.

Q5: How typically should I inspect the bunk bed's security features?

A5: It is recommended to perform a security check every couple of months or whenever you see any signs of wear.
